如何使用Layui开发一个响应式的网页排版设计
如何使用Layui开发一个响应式的网页排版设计
在当今的互联网时代,越来越多的网站需要具备良好的排版设计,以提供更好的用户体验。而Layui作为一款简洁、易用、灵活的前端框架,能够帮助开发者快速搭建美观且响应式的网页。本文将介绍如何使用Layui开发一个简单的响应式网页排版设计,并附上详细的代码示例。
- 引入Layui
首先,在HTML文件中引入Layui的相关文件,包括layui.css和layui.js。可以通过以下链接获取最新版本的Layui文件:
<link rel="stylesheet" href="path/to/layui.css"> <script src="path/to/layui.js"></script>
- 布局容器
在HTML文件中定义一个布局容器,用于包裹整个网页内容。在这个容器中,我们将使用Layui的栅格系统进行布局。栅格系统将页面划分为12列,从而实现灵活的排版。
<div class="layui-container"> ... 网页内容 ... </div>
- 响应式排版
为了实现响应式网页设计,我们可以使用Layui的栅格系统配合媒体查询来设置不同屏幕尺寸下的排版样式。下面是一个示例代码:
<div class="layui-container"> <div class="layui-row"> <div class="layui-col-xs12 layui-col-sm8 layui-col-md6 layui-col-lg4"> ... 左侧内容 ... </div> <div class="layui-col-xs12 layui-col-sm4 layui-col-md6 layui-col-lg8"> ... 右侧内容 ... </div> </div> </div>
在上面的代码中,我们使用了layui-row
和layui-col-*
类来定义行和列。通过设置layui-col-*
类的大小,可以实现不同屏幕尺寸下的不同排版效果。例如,layui-col-xs12
表示在小屏幕下列的宽度为12列,layui-col-sm4
表示在中等屏幕下列的宽度为4列。layui-row
和layui-col-*
类来定义行和列。通过设置layui-col-*
类的大小,可以实现不同屏幕尺寸下的不同排版效果。例如,layui-col-xs12
表示在小屏幕下列的宽度为12列,layui-col-sm4
表示在中等屏幕下列的宽度为4列。
- 响应式调整
除了使用栅格系统,Layui还提供了一些实用的工具类,可以帮助我们实现更细粒度的响应式调整。例如,可以通过layui-hide-xs
类来隐藏在小屏幕下不需要显示的元素:
<div class="layui-col-xs12 layui-col-sm4 layui-hide-xs"> ... 只在中等屏幕及以上显示的内容 ... </div>
类似地,通过layui-show-xs
类可以实现只在小屏幕下显示的元素:
<div class="layui-col-xs12 layui-hide-sm"> ... 只在小屏幕下显示的内容 ... </div>
这样,我们可以根据不同屏幕尺寸的需求来调整页面的显示效果,从而提供更好的用户体验。
- 响应式图片
在响应式网页设计中,我们通常需要针对不同屏幕尺寸加载不同大小的图片,以提高网页加载速度和用户体验。Layui提供了layui-hide-xs
和layui-hide-lg
- 响应式调整
除了使用栅格系统,Layui还提供了一些实用的工具类,可以帮助我们实现更细粒度的响应式调整。例如,可以通过layui-hide-xs
类来隐藏在小屏幕下不需要显示的元素:
<img class="layui-hide-lg lazy" src="/static/imghw/default1.png" data-src="path/to/small-image.jpg" alt="如何使用Layui开发一个响应式的网页排版设计" > <img class="layui-hide-xs layui-hide-sm lazy" src="/static/imghw/default1.png" data-src="path/to/medium-image.jpg" alt="如何使用Layui开发一个响应式的网页排版设计" > <img class="layui-hide-xs layui-hide-sm layui-show-lg lazy" src="/static/imghw/default1.png" data-src="path/to/large-image.jpg" alt="如何使用Layui开发一个响应式的网页排版设计" >
类似地,通过layui-show-xs
类可以实现只在小屏幕下显示的元素:
<!DOCTYPE html> <html lang="zh-CN"> <head> <meta charset="UTF-8"> <title>响应式网页排版设计</title> <link rel="stylesheet" href="path/to/layui.css"> <script src="path/to/layui.js"></script> </head> <body> <div class="layui-container"> <div class="layui-row"> <div class="layui-col-xs12 layui-col-sm8 layui-col-md6 layui-col-lg4"> ... 左侧内容 ... </div> <div class="layui-col-xs12 layui-col-sm4 layui-col-md6 layui-col-lg8"> ... 右侧内容 ... </div> </div> </div> </body> </html>
这样,我们可以根据不同屏幕尺寸的需求来调整页面的显示效果,从而提供更好的用户体验。
响应式图片
🎜🎜在响应式网页设计中,我们通常需要针对不同屏幕尺寸加载不同大小的图片,以提高网页加载速度和用户体验。Layui提供了layui-hide-xs
和layui-hide-lg
等类,可以实现针对不同屏幕尺寸加载不同的图片。🎜rrreee🎜在上述代码中,当屏幕尺寸为小、中等时,将加载小、中等大小的图片;而在大屏幕尺寸下,则加载大尺寸的图片。🎜🎜总结🎜🎜本文介绍了如何使用Layui开发一个响应式的网页排版设计。通过使用Layui的栅格系统、媒体查询和实用的工具类,我们可以轻松实现不同屏幕尺寸下的排版效果和图片加载。希望本文对大家理解和应用Layui有所帮助。🎜🎜最后附上完整的示例代码:🎜rrreee🎜希望本文能帮助你使用Layui开发出更加响应式和美观的网页排版设计。祝你编程愉快!🎜以上是如何使用Layui开发一个响应式的网页排版设计的详细内容。更多信息请关注PHP中文网其他相关文章!

热AI工具

Undresser.AI Undress
人工智能驱动的应用程序,用于创建逼真的裸体照片

AI Clothes Remover
用于从照片中去除衣服的在线人工智能工具。

Undress AI Tool
免费脱衣服图片

Clothoff.io
AI脱衣机

AI Hentai Generator
免费生成ai无尽的。

热门文章

热工具

记事本++7.3.1
好用且免费的代码编辑器

SublimeText3汉化版
中文版,非常好用

禅工作室 13.0.1
功能强大的PHP集成开发环境

Dreamweaver CS6
视觉化网页开发工具

SublimeText3 Mac版
神级代码编辑软件(SublimeText3)

热门话题

layui 提供了多种获取表单数据的方法,包括直接获取表单所有字段数据、获取单个表单元素值、使用 formAPI.getVal() 方法获取指定字段值、将表单数据序列化并作为 AJAX 请求参数,以及监听表单提交事件获取数据。

layui 登录页面跳转设置步骤:添加跳转代码:在登录表单提交按钮点击事件中添加判断,成功登录后通过 window.location.href 跳转到指定页面。修改 form 配置:在 lay-filter="login" 的 form 元素中添加 hidden 输入字段,name 为 "redirect",value 为目标页面地址。

通过使用layui框架的响应式布局功能,可以实现自适应布局。步骤包括:引用layui框架。定义自适应布局容器,设置layui-container类。使用响应式断点(xs/sm/md/lg)隐藏特定断点下的元素。利用网格系统(layui-col-)指定元素宽度。通过偏移量(layui-offset-)创建间距。使用响应式实用工具(layui-invisible/show/block/inline)控制元素的可见性和显示方式。

layui与Vue的区别主要体现在功能和关注点上。layui专注于快速开发UI元素,提供预制组件简化页面构建;而Vue是一个全栈框架,注重数据绑定、组件化开发和状态管理,更适合构建复杂应用程序。 layui学习简单,适合快速构建页面;Vue学习曲线陡峭,但有助于构建可扩展和易维护的应用程序。根据项目需求和开发者技能水平,可以选择合适的框架。

使用 layui 传输数据的方法如下:使用 Ajax:创建请求对象,设置请求参数(URL、方法、数据),处理响应。使用内置方法:使用 $.post、$.get、$.postJSON 或 $.getJSON 等内置方法简化数据传输。

layui框架是一款基于JavaScript的前端框架,提供了一套易用的UI组件和工具,帮助开发者快速构建响应式Web应用。其特点包括:模块化、轻量级、响应式,并拥有完善的文档和社区支持。layui广泛应用于管理后台系统、电商网站和移动端应用等开发中。优点在于上手快、提高效率、维护方便,缺点是定制性较差、技术更新较慢。

要运行 layui,请执行以下步骤:1. 导入 layui 脚本;2. 初始化 layui;3. 使用 layui 组件;4. 导入 layui 样式(可选);5. 确保脚本兼容并注意其他注意事项。通过这些步骤,您就可以使用 layui 的强大功能构建 web 应用程序。

layui是一个前端UI框架,它提供了丰富的UI组件、工具和功能,帮助开发人员快速构建现代化、响应式和交互式Web应用程序,特点包括:灵活轻量、模块化设计、丰富的组件、强大的工具和易于定制。它广泛应用于各种Web应用程序的开发中,包括管理系统、电商平台、内容管理系统、社交网络和移动端应用。
